您的当前位置:全部分类图书 > 计算机网络 > 计算机教材

Elasticsearch权威指南

定 价 79.80
售 价
配送至
浙江杭州
运费5元,满59包邮!
收货地址
其他地址
请选择
请选择
请选择
北京
天津
河北
山西
内蒙古
辽宁
吉林
黑龙江
上海
江苏
浙江
安徽
福建
江西
山东
河南
湖北
湖南
广东
广西
海南
重庆
四川
贵州
云南
西藏
陕西
甘肃
青海
宁夏
新疆
销量 2 件
数量
-
+
库存:5

收藏

服务
大家都在看
  • 出版社:清华大学
  • ISBN:9787302565949
  • 作者:编者:赵建亭|责编:袁勤勇
  • 页数:311
  • 出版日期:2021-01-01
  • 印刷日期:2021-01-01
  • 包装:平装
  • 开本:16开
  • 版次:1
  • 印次:1
  • 字数:499千字
  • Elasticsearch是大数据领域**的数据处理引擎,高可用、易扩展、高并发,集存储、分析、查询于一体。掌握Elasticsearch将助您成为大数据领域专家。 本书由大数据业界专家编写,经华为、中兴**技术专家审读并撰序。 以实战为主线,由浅入深地剖析Elasticsearch技术原理与实现,*大限度地展现作者多年的大数据实战经验和心得。 先介绍Elasticsearch在具体工程中的部署和应用,然后逐步解析Elasticsearch的核心原理,*后再回到工程实战,深入浅出,通俗易懂。 本书一定会帮助您从Elasticsearch的小白成为大牛。
  • 《Elasticsearch权威指南》基于elasticsearch7.x 编写,全面、准确地讲解elasticsearch的安装、开发、技 术原理、生产环境的性能调优等内容。适合有意从事搜索 引起、大数据、商业智能等行业的入门人员学习参考,也 是资深技术人员很好的一本参考书籍。
  • 第1章 快速入门
    1.1 基本概念
    1.2 安装部署
    1.3 开始使用集群
    1.3.1 集群健康信息
    1.3.2 列出集群中的索引信息
    1.3.3 创建一个索引
    1.3.4 索引和查询文档
    1.3.5 删除索引
    1.4 修改数据
    1.4.1 索引和覆盖文档
    1.4.2 *新文档
    1.4.3 删除文档
    1.4.4 批量操作
    1.5 探索数据
    1.5.1 加载数据集
    1.5.2 搜索API
    1.5.3 Elasticsearch查询语言
    1.5.4 搜索文档
    1.5.5 条件过滤
    1.5.6 聚合查询
    第2章 安装部署
    2.1 安装JDK
    2.2 安装Elasticsearch
    2.2.1 调整Linux系统的相关参数设置
    2.2.2 创建用户
    2.2.3 下载Elasticsearch
    2.3 配置Elasticsearch29目录Elasticsearch**指南
    2.3.1 配置文件的位置
    2.3.2 配置文件的格式
    2.3.3 环境变量替换
    2.3.4 设置JVM参数
    2.3.5 安全设置
    2.3.6 创建密钥库
    2.3.7 列出密钥库中的设置项
    2.3.8 添加字符串设置
    2.3.9 添加文件设置
    2.3.10 删除设置属性
    2.3.11 可重载的安全设置
    2.3.12 日志配置
    2.3.13 配置日志级别
    2.3.14 JSON日志格式
    2.4 跨集群复制设置(用于多个集群间的数据恢复)
    2.4.1 远程恢复设置
    2.4.2 **远程恢复设置
    2.4.3 索引生命周期管理设置
    2.4.4 序列号设置
    2.4.5 监控功能设置
    2.4.6 一般的监控设置
    2.4.7 监控收集设置
  • ElasticsearchRESTAPI使用HTTP协议,采 用JOSN 格式。
    3.1 多索引 大多数API都支持跨多个索引执行,可以使 用简单的test1、test2、test3表示法(或对所 有索引执行,用_all)。它还支持通配符,例 如test*或*test或te*t或*test*,以及“排 除”(-)功能,例如-test3。
    所有多索引API都支持以下URL查询字符串 参数: .ignore_unavailable 控制是否忽略不可用索引,包括不存在的索 引或已关闭的索引。可以设置为true或 false。
    .allow_no_indices 当通配符索引表达式结果为空 时,allow_no_indices控制请求是否失败。可以 **true 或false。例如,**了通配符表达式foo* 却没有以foo开头的索引可用,如果此设置为 true,请求将失败。当未**_all、*或无 索引时,此设置也适用。此设置也适用于别名,以 防别名指向关闭的索引。
    .expand_wildcards 控制通配符索引表达式可以扩展到哪种具体 索引。如果**了open,则通配符表达式 将扩展为仅打开索引。如果**了closed, 则通配符表达式仅扩展为closed索引。也可以 **这两个值(open,closed)以扩展到所有 索引。
    3.2 日期数学格式 索引名称支持日期解析,这样能够搜索一个 时间范围内或某几段时间内的索引,而不是 搜索所有索引再筛选结果或维护别名。限制 搜索的索引数量可以减少集群上的负载并提高 执行性能。例如,如果在日常日志中搜索错 误信息,可以使用日期格式名称模板将搜索严格 限制在过去两天内。
    几乎所有具有index参数的API都支持index 参数值中包含日期数学格式。日期数学 索引名称具有以下形式: 第3章 API规范 57 static_name是索引名称的静态文本部分。
    date_math_expr是动态日期数学表达式,用 于动态计算日期。
    date_format用来设置日期的可选格式。默 认为yyyy.MM.dd格式,且应该与Java时 间兼容。请参考如下网站的资